Package: wget
Version: 1.16-3
Severity: minor

Dear Maintainer,

When downloading with wget and using the new style (not the dot style)
downloading, wget scrolls the name if it is longer than the space reserved
for the system. That is ok.

But when the system starts to show "estimated time", the screen fills with
extra lines instead of staying on one line.

Example when does not work:
